I've been wondering, for a very simple and basic pneumatic cannon, would it make a difference of whether I use a sprinkler valve or a normal valve? If so, what difference does it make?
Valve?
I'm assuming by "normal valve" you mean a ball valve? A sprinkler valve will have a faster opening time than a manually actuated ball valve thus typically delivers better results. However, a spring-loaded ball valve is quite effective and simple to construct.
